




Brazil: Edition 21.097
Fazenda Cachoeira da Grama
-
This one is super sweet and velvety - it’s all milk chocolate and hazelnuts, for the classic Brazilian coffee. There’s a little twist with some sweet red apple in there, but it’s classic again on the aftertaste with a gentle toffee.
- Country: Brazil
- State: São Paulo
- Municipality: São Sebastião da Grama
- Farm: Fazenda Cachoeira da Grama
- Owner: Lidolpho de Carvalho Dias and family
- Altitude: 1,100–1,250 m.a.s.l.
- Processing: Pulped Natural
- Varietal: Yellow Bourbon

Roasting Information
Medium-dark - through first crack and develop it. Keep the heat going in for a nice steady roast, finishing just before second crack. -

Producer Stories
Learn more about coffee sourcingFazenda Cachoeira da Grama
The first time we visited the Fazenda Cachoeira farm from the Carvolho Dias family, it opened our eyes to what great specialty coffee can be. Not only because it’s delicious, but because the family also puts social and environmental responsibility at the core of their Brazilian coffee production.
